CSV Output Format — What You Get

The CSV output uses a clean, universal column structure compatible with every major accounting and budgeting application without column remapping:

ColumnExampleFormat / Notes
transaction_date2025-06-15ISO 8601 (YYYY-MM-DD) — no UK/US/India date ambiguity
descriptionAMAZON.CO.UK / UPI-SWIGGY / WALMART STOREFull merchant or payee name as shown on statement
amount-54.99 / +3200.00Signed — negative = money out, positive = money in
directiondebit / creditExplicit direction — useful for software that splits debit/credit
balance12,847.32Running balance after each transaction — enables reconciliation
Tally-compatible CSV: For Indian businesses using Tally ERP 9 or Tally Prime, the CSV uses DD-MM-YYYY date format and separate Debit/Credit columns — the exact format Tally's bank reconciliation import requires.

Import CSV into Accounting Software

QuickBooks Online

Go to Transactions → Bank transactions → Upload from file → Upload CSV. Map Date (transaction_date), Description (description), Amount (amount) → select your bank account → Import. Transactions appear in For Review ready to categorise. QuickBooks accepts our signed-amount format — no need to split into separate Debit/Credit columns.

Xero

Go to Accounting → Bank Accounts → click your account → Import Statement → Upload CSV. Xero auto-detects our column format. For UK Xero users, date is correctly read as YYYY-MM-DD. For Indian Xero users, verify the date column maps correctly when the statement uses DD-MM-YYYY format.

Sage Business Cloud / Sage 50

In Sage Business Cloud: Banking → Import → CSV. In Sage 50: Bank → Import Statement → CSV. If Sage requires separate Debit and Credit columns, select the "split debit/credit" format in our download options before downloading the CSV.

FreeAgent (UK)

Go to Banking → Import a Bank Statement → CSV upload. FreeAgent accepts the column format our converter produces — Date, Description, Amount — without any remapping. Popular for UK sole traders and freelancers with Starling, Monzo, and Barclays accounts.

Tally ERP 9 / Tally Prime (India)

For Tally import, select "Tally CSV" format before downloading. The Tally-compatible CSV uses: DD-MM-YYYY dates, separate Debit and Credit amount columns (no negative signs), and plain decimal amounts without currency symbols. Import via Banking → Auto Bank Reconciliation → Import Statement.

YNAB (You Need A Budget)

In YNAB: select your bank account → Import → Upload File → choose the CSV. YNAB auto-maps the Date, Payee (description), and Amount columns. Works for any bank statement CSV our converter produces.

PDF to CSV vs PDF to Excel — Which Should You Choose?

FormatBest ForNot Ideal For
CSVImporting into QuickBooks, Xero, Sage, Tally, FreeAgent, YNAB, Mint, or any accounting/budgeting app. Also the standard for programmatic data processing (Python, R, SQL).Sharing with non-technical users — CSV opens as plain text in many apps, not as a formatted spreadsheet.
Excel (.xlsx)Direct analysis in Excel or Google Sheets with formatting, pivot tables, and charts. Sharing with accountants who prefer formatted worksheets. Combining multiple months visually.Importing into most accounting software — they prefer CSV (Excel format can introduce encoding issues).

If you need both, download CSV for software import and Excel for manual review. Our converter provides both formats from the same conversion — no need to convert twice.

Why can't I just open a bank statement PDF in Excel directly?
Excel cannot parse the structured data inside a bank statement PDF. Opening a PDF in Excel either gives a blank result or garbled text with no column structure. A PDF bank statement converter specifically understands bank statement layouts and extracts transactions into clean tabular rows — something Excel's generic PDF import cannot do.
How long does PDF to CSV conversion take?
Digitally generated PDFs (downloaded from online banking) convert in 2–5 seconds regardless of page count. Scanned PDFs (photographed or printed-then-scanned) take 15–30 seconds because they require OCR text recognition.
